Linking a picture in Google Slides is as same as linking to text or other objects. Select the image you want to link, go to Insert > Link, or use CTRL+K and enter the URL or select a slide or Google Drive file to link to the image. Once the image is linked, you can click on it during your slideshow to open the link.

How to Link Slides in Google Slides

Link Slides From the App. Tap-and-hold the item to see the hyperlink option. Select the object or press-and-hold the text to highlight it (double-tap the text to enter edit mode). Tap Insert link. If you don't see this option, you either can't add a hyperlink to that specific object, or it's in the overflow menu (the three dots).
